Deisis Artiles was detained and beaten when she was leaving the national headquarters of the Ladies in White movement. She was detained by the combined forces of the Department of State Security (DSE), National Revolutionary Police (PNR), Special Brigade of the PNR, members of the Rapid Response Brigades and the Communist Party, to prevent her from attending the Mass at the Santa Rita de Casia church. She was released after more than 10 hours.
